The crust was decent. Not as good as Udi's sore bought crusts but still good. The choice of toppings is nice and I liked the sauce. Each pizza is a 10 inch so my wife got her own traditional crust. However, CC is likely. They put on new gloves but the toppings and sauce spoon may come in contact. Also, there was bread crumbs everywhere. on the counter, on the tables. if gluten didn't get in my pizza then they could get on my hands from the table.
Celiac caution: they reuse the pizza cutter. ask them to wash it or get a fresh one.
This will be a once in a great while treat for this celiac and family.

This place is awesome. They have trained staff. I asked for their gluten free crust and the employee immediately changed gloves. Separate tools are used and they cut the pizza with separate tools in a different area. Staff even knew that the Italian sausage I asked for had gluten in it, allowing me to avoid it. I will definitely become a regular here. Eaten here twice and haven't gotten sick. Awesome place!

Ordered gluten free crust and staff took this very seriously. They changed gloves, ingredients, and made sure to use a separate part of the pizza oven. The crust was very thin but didn't have a bad taste. A standard gluten free pizza crust. Overall a good experience and no symptoms! Beware that the alfredo sauce does contain gluten.
